Output 85951070042f9986d4aa6498e8a69a52869375b747b0e7d945bb9aae4592cc98:172

value
50561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c10de95c41c01b4addfb6af250300b03a1c2f82c OP_EQUAL
address
3KHo1ACbRvehAM66Z9tziL8ExAvwHWdbJG
transaction
85951070042f9986d4aa6498e8a69a52869375b747b0e7d945bb9aae4592cc98